Regular Inspections and Maintenance Checks

Carry out regular inspections and maintenance checks in the following areas:

  • Roof and Exterior

Regularly inspect your home's roof for signs of damage such as leaks or missing shingles. Addressing issues promptly can prevent water damage and extend the lifespan of your roof. Additionally, check the exterior walls for cracks or gaps that could allow moisture to seep in.

  • Plumbing and Electrical Systems

Inspect plumbing fixtures and pipes for leaks or corrosion, and repair any issues immediately. Similarly, have your electrical system inspected regularly to identify and address any potential hazards or malfunctions.

  • HVAC System Maintenance

Change your HVAC system's filters regularly to ensure efficient operation and maintain indoor air quality. Clogged filters can reduce airflow and strain the system, leading to higher energy bills and potential breakdowns.

Schedule annual maintenance visits with a qualified HVAC technician to inspect and service your heating and cooling systems. This proactive approach can help identify and address any issues before they escalate, ensuring optimal performance and efficiency.

Interior Care and Upkeep

Providing routine interior care and upkeep for your manufactured home will ensure your home stays functional and comfortable.

  • Flooring Maintenance

Regularly clean and inspect your home's flooring to prevent wear and tear. Depending on the material, use appropriate cleaning methods and products to maintain its appearance and durability. Consider adding rugs or mats in high-traffic areas to protect the flooring from damage.

  • Moisture Control

Monitor indoor humidity levels and address any excess moisture promptly to prevent mold and mildew growth. Use exhaust fans in bathrooms and kitchens, and ensure proper ventilation throughout the home. Consider using dehumidifiers in areas prone to humidity buildup, such as basements or crawl spaces.

  • Sealing Windows and Doors

Check windows and doors for air leaks and seal any gaps or cracks to improve energy efficiency and comfort. Weatherstripping and caulking are simple and effective solutions for reducing drafts and preventing heat loss or gain.

  • Insulation

Improve energy efficiency and comfort by ensuring adequate insulation throughout your home. Consider adding insulation to walls, floors, and ceilings, especially in areas prone to heat loss or gain.

  • Energy-Efficient Appliances

Upgrade to energy-efficient appliances to reduce energy consumption and lower utility bills. Look for appliances with ENERGY STAR® ratings, which meet strict efficiency guidelines set by the Environmental Protection Agency.

Exterior Maintenance and Landscaping

Keep your manufactured home beautiful inside and out with regular exterior maintenance and landscaping.

  • Drainage

Ensure proper drainage around your home to prevent water from pooling near the foundation. Install gutters and downspouts to direct water away from the structure and maintain proper grading to promote water runoff.

  • Landscaping

Regularly trim trees and shrubs around your home to prevent overgrowth and minimize debris accumulation on the roof and gutters. Proper landscaping can also enhance curb appeal and protect your home from potential hazards such as falling branches.
